About the role:
The Customer Operations Engineer is required to work within our Data Centre’s as part of a rotating shift team. They are tasked with providing our customers with the highest standards of technical service as required and we are recruiting for 2 roles both based at Derrimut.
Customer Operations are also responsible for providing first level support for facility alarms and issues and in performing housekeeping duties to ensure that the Data Centre is maintained in a first class condition. After receiving orientation and onboarding training you will become a valued member of the Equinix team and will become part of a 24x7 shift roster to ensure the customer success at all times.
Applicants may come from a variety of backgrounds but ideally with a passion, education or work experience within the IT industry. The Customer Operations team play a key role in the success of our daily operations and offers a great work/life balance due to the shift patterns and are entitled 5 weeks annual leave.
Responsibilities
Provide Technical Support services including: Data Centre operations, equipment maintenance and service provisioning.
Support Disaster Recovery drills and invocations.
Install and de-install of customer cross-connections.
Perform Smart Hands and tape backup Services.
Warehouse and vendor management.
Reporting facility alarm, outside hours monitoring of critical facilties
Incident handling, problem troubleshooting and escalation to upper tier.
Supervise vendors for work within data center premises.
Maintain accurate records, document all problems, and prepare reports.
Exhibit quality workmanship on all work.
Maintain the cleanliness of data center
